How To Fix MMPUR_REQ_COMMON033 - You can only update one purchase requisition per change set


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: MMPUR_REQ_COMMON - Requisition common messages

  • Message number: 033

  • Message text: You can only update one purchase requisition per change set

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message MMPUR_REQ_COMMON033 - You can only update one purchase requisition per change set ?

    The SAP error message MMPUR_REQ_COMMON033 indicates that you are attempting to update multiple purchase requisitions in a single change set, which is not allowed in the system. This restriction is in place to ensure data integrity and consistency during the update process.

    Cause:

    The error occurs when:

    • You are trying to modify more than one purchase requisition at the same time in a single transaction or change set.
    • The system is designed to handle updates for one purchase requisition at a time to prevent conflicts and ensure that changes are applied correctly.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you should:

    1. Update One Purchase Requisition at a Time: Ensure that your update process is designed to handle only one purchase requisition per transaction. If you have multiple requisitions to update, you will need to process them individually.

    2. Check Your Code or Process: If you are using a custom program or a batch process, review the logic to ensure that it is not attempting to update multiple requisitions simultaneously. Modify the code to loop through each requisition and update them one by one.

    3. Use Transaction Codes Appropriately: If you are using transaction codes (like ME52N for changing purchase requisitions), make sure you are only selecting one requisition at a time for editing.
